I went today for a check up, the first since my last CHF event (April 15th). Mommy was really nervous and anxious about going back to the cardiologist. We went in and Erica, the cardio nurse, was SO hapy to see me and right away couldn't believe how great I looked! I went back to see Dr. Cole and he did an xray, and then he showed Mommy that my heart had SHRUNK to it's normal size and was no longer enlarged, NO sign of fluid, my lungs are completely clear, and Erica and Dr. Cole called me the miracle dog!!!!! It would seem that my beef and chicken flavored liquid meds that I've been taking, especially Pimobendan, are WORKING for me!!! I was born in January 1995. I was a terror as a puppy :). I loved to chew anything I could find, and liked to nip at Pop's nose, too. It was just me and Mommy for a while, and then Mommy met Daddy and got married. Then, I had new brothers and a sister, Eddie, Zach and Shannon. Mommy and Daddy got 3 more dogs then......all Weimaraners. I was kind of annoyed at first and didn't really want to be around them, but they became my best friends, espeically Hunter. I found my second wind being around them, even though I'm the oldest one out of us. This year, Mommy wanted to get my teeth cleaned because they're in really bad shape. I went to the doctor and he sent us to a cardiologist since I've always had a heart murmur. The cardio guy said I had Chronic Valvular Disorder, but I should be OK for my teeth work. Well, I started to not to feel so good about a month after that, and now the doctor says I'm getting into Congestive Heart Failure. I had to stay in the hospital twice and my Mommy and Daddy were very scared, but now I am home and take medicine. The best one is Pimobendan, and my vet says that it will really help me a lot. I feel really good since then, and have been running around with my brothers and sister again. I know that i have to take it easy, but boy, I don't want to slow down!!
